body,html{height:100vh;width:100vw;-moz-osx-font-smoothing:grayscale;-webkit-font-smoothing:antialiased;background:linear-gradient(180deg,#fccb16,#ff790c);background:linear-gradient(180deg,var(--obs-yellow),var(--obs-orange));background-repeat:no-repeat}*{box-sizing:border-box;margin:0;padding:0}:root{--obs-yellow:#fccb16;--obs-light-yellow:#ffcf0f;--obs-dark-yellow:#ff9a0a;--obs-dark-yellow-70:rgba(255,154,10,0.9);--obs-orange:#ff790c;--obs-dark-orange:#fc5605}.obs{background:url(/static/media/bs-sugar-bg.d93c6d5a.png) top no-repeat;background-size:cover;overflow:hidden;position:relative;text-align:center}.obs,.obs_modal{height:100vh;width:100vw}.obs_modal{background:var(--obs-dark-yellow-70);display:none;left:0;position:absolute;top:0;z-index:999999}.obs_modal[data-active=true]{display:block}.obs_modal__exit{background:0;border:0;color:#000;font-size:24px;height:25px;position:absolute;right:5px;top:5px;text-transform:uppercase;width:25px;z-index:99}.obs_modal__exit:after,.obs_modal__exit:before{content:"";background:#000;height:25px;left:50%;position:absolute;top:0;-webkit-transform:translateX(-50%);transform:translateX(-50%);width:2px;z-index:9999999}.obs_modal__exit:after{-webkit-transform:rotate(45deg);transform:rotate(45deg)}.obs_modal__exit:before{-webkit-transform:rotate(-45deg);transform:rotate(-45deg)}.obs_modal__form{background:#fff;box-sizing:border-box;height:550px;left:50%;max-width:650px;overflow:hidden;padding:25px 0;position:absolute;top:50%;-webkit-transform:translate(-50%,-50%);transform:translate(-50%,-50%);width:100%}@media (min-width:1100px){.obs_modal__form{width:50%}}@media (min-width:1440px){.obs_modal__form{width:40%}}@-webkit-keyframes sugarpowder{0%{opacity:0;right:-10%;top:-10%}to{opacity:1;right:0;top:0}}@keyframes sugarpowder{0%{opacity:0;right:-10%;top:-10%}to{opacity:1;right:0;top:0}}@media (min-width:1024px){@-webkit-keyframes sugarpowder{0%{opacity:0;right:-15%;top:-30%}to{opacity:1;right:5%;top:-20%}}@keyframes sugarpowder{0%{opacity:0;right:-15%;top:-30%}to{opacity:1;right:5%;top:-20%}}}.obs_sugar__powder{-webkit-animation:sugarpowder 3s ease-out;animation:sugarpowder 3s ease-out;background:url(/static/media/bs-sugar-fg.0878a733.png) 0 0 no-repeat;background-size:contain;height:100vh;right:0;position:absolute;top:0;width:75vw;z-index:88}@media (min-width:1024px){.obs_sugar__powder{top:-20%}}.obs_character{-webkit-animation:character 3s ease-out 2s forwards;animation:character 3s ease-out 2s forwards;background:var(--obs-light-yellow) url(/static/media/bs-shop-char.50658776.png) top no-repeat;background-size:85% 85%;background-position-y:25px;border-radius:100%;height:50px;opacity:0;position:absolute;right:10px;top:10px;transition:all .35s ease-out;text-indent:-1000%;overflow:hidden;width:50px;z-index:9999}@-webkit-keyframes character{0%{opacity:0}to{opacity:1}}@keyframes character{0%{opacity:0}to{opacity:1}}@media (min-width:768px){.obs_character{height:70px;right:20px;top:20px;width:70px}}@media (min-width:1024px){.obs_character{background-position-y:35px;height:80px;right:25px;top:25px;width:80px}}.obs_character:hover{background-position-y:10px;cursor:pointer}.obs_brand{height:100%;position:absolute;left:50%;top:50%;-webkit-transform:translate(-50%,-50%);transform:translate(-50%,-50%);z-index:99;width:100%}@-webkit-keyframes beignetspot{0%{opacity:0;top:50px}to{opacity:1;top:25px}}@keyframes beignetspot{0%{opacity:0;top:50px}to{opacity:1;top:25px}}@media (min-width:375px){@-webkit-keyframes beignetspot{0%{opacity:0;top:70px}to{opacity:1;top:35px}}@keyframes beignetspot{0%{opacity:0;top:70px}to{opacity:1;top:35px}}}@media (min-width:375px) and (min-height:812px){@-webkit-keyframes beignetspot{0%{opacity:0;top:100px}to{opacity:1;top:50px}}@keyframes beignetspot{0%{opacity:0;top:100px}to{opacity:1;top:50px}}}@media (min-width:400px){@-webkit-keyframes beignetspot{0%{opacity:0;top:70px}to{opacity:1;top:40px}}@keyframes beignetspot{0%{opacity:0;top:70px}to{opacity:1;top:40px}}}@media (min-width:1024px) and (min-height:1366px){.obs_brand{height:60%}}@media (min-width:1100px){.obs_brand{height:80%}}@media (min-width:1440px){.obs_brand{height:100%}@-webkit-keyframes beignetspot{0%{opacity:0;top:70px}to{opacity:1;top:0}}@keyframes beignetspot{0%{opacity:0;top:70px}to{opacity:1;top:0}}}@media (min-width:1900px){.obs_brand{height:80%}}.obs_brand__name{-webkit-animation:beignetspot 3s;animation:beignetspot 3s;-webkit-animation-timing-function:ease-out;animation-timing-function:ease-out;background:url(/static/media/beignet-spot-logo-v2.4c2a8888.svg) top no-repeat;background-size:contain;height:175px;left:50%;position:absolute;top:25px;-webkit-transform:translateX(-50%);transform:translateX(-50%);width:175px;z-index:999}@media (min-width:375px){.obs_brand__name{height:225px;margin:0 auto;top:35px;width:200px}}@media (min-width:400px){.obs_brand__name{top:40px;height:200px;width:300px}}@media (min-width:375px) and (min-height:812px){.obs_brand__name{height:250px;margin:0;top:50px;width:300px}}@media (min-width:768px){.obs_brand__name{height:350px;width:450px}}@media (min-width:1024px){.obs_brand__name{height:270px;margin:0;width:350px}}@media (min-width:1440px){.obs_brand__name{height:300px;margin:50px 0 0;top:0;width:350px}}@media (min-width:1600px){.obs_brand__name{height:300px;margin:50px auto 25px;width:450px}}@media (min-width:1900px){.obs_brand__name{height:420px;margin:0;width:650px}}@-webkit-keyframes beignet{0%{left:55%;opacity:0}to{left:49%;opacity:1}}@keyframes beignet{0%{left:55%;opacity:0}to{left:49%;opacity:1}}@media (min-width:1900px){@-webkit-keyframes beignet{0%{left:55%;opacity:0}to{left:50%;opacity:1}}@keyframes beignet{0%{left:55%;opacity:0}to{left:50%;opacity:1}}}.obs_brand__logo{-webkit-animation:beignet 3s;animation:beignet 3s;-webkit-animation-timing-function:ease-in-out;animation-timing-function:ease-in-out;background:url(/static/media/bs-beignet.0d19d35a.png) top no-repeat;background-size:contain;height:200px;left:49%;position:absolute;top:50%;-webkit-transform:translate(-50%,-50%);transform:translate(-50%,-50%);width:250px}@media (min-width:375px) and (min-height:812px){.obs_brand__logo{height:210px;top:50%;width:300px}}@media (min-width:400px){.obs_brand__logo{top:48%}}@media (min-width:768px){.obs_brand__logo{height:300px;width:400px}}@media (min-width:1024px){.obs_brand__logo{height:300px;top:60%;width:300px}}@media (min-width:1440px){.obs_brand__logo{height:350px;top:60%;width:350px}}@media (min-width:1600px){.obs_brand__logo{height:350px;width:500px}}@media (min-width:1900px){.obs_brand__logo{left:50%;height:450px;width:550px}}@-webkit-keyframes action{0%{bottom:50px;opacity:0}to{bottom:calc(35px + env(safe-area-inset-bottom));opacity:1}}@keyframes action{0%{bottom:50px;opacity:0}to{bottom:calc(35px + env(safe-area-inset-bottom));opacity:1}}@media (min-width:375px){@-webkit-keyframes action{0%{bottom:100px;opacity:0}to{bottom:calc(75px + env(safe-area-inset-bottom));opacity:1}}@keyframes action{0%{bottom:100px;opacity:0}to{bottom:calc(75px + env(safe-area-inset-bottom));opacity:1}}}@media (min-width:375px) and (min-height:812px){@-webkit-keyframes action{0%{bottom:100px;opacity:0}to{bottom:calc(150px + env(safe-area-inset-bottom));opacity:1}}@keyframes action{0%{bottom:100px;opacity:0}to{bottom:calc(150px + env(safe-area-inset-bottom));opacity:1}}}@media (min-width:400px){@-webkit-keyframes action{0%{bottom:200px;opacity:0}to{bottom:calc(165px + env(safe-area-inset-bottom));opacity:1}}@keyframes action{0%{bottom:200px;opacity:0}to{bottom:calc(165px + env(safe-area-inset-bottom));opacity:1}}}@media (min-width:768px){@-webkit-keyframes action{0%{bottom:100px;opacity:0}to{bottom:50px;opacity:1}}@keyframes action{0%{bottom:100px;opacity:0}to{bottom:50px;opacity:1}}}@media (min-width:1024px){@-webkit-keyframes action{0%{bottom:100px;opacity:0}to{bottom:75px;opacity:1}}@keyframes action{0%{bottom:100px;opacity:0}to{bottom:75px;opacity:1}}}@media (min-width:1440px){@-webkit-keyframes action{0%{bottom:130px;opacity:0}to{bottom:100px;opacity:1}}@keyframes action{0%{bottom:130px;opacity:0}to{bottom:100px;opacity:1}}}.obs_brand__action{font-family:azo-sans-web,sans-serif;font-weight:700;font-style:normal;-webkit-animation:action 3s;animation:action 3s;-webkit-animation-timing-function:ease-out;animation-timing-function:ease-out;background:var(--obs-yellow);border-radius:50px;bottom:calc(35px + env(safe-area-inset-bottom));color:#000;font-size:30px;font-weight:600;font-size:10px;left:50%;padding:25px 35px;position:absolute;text-decoration:none;text-transform:uppercase;-webkit-transform:translateX(-50%);transform:translateX(-50%);max-width:350px;width:65%;z-index:99999999999}@media (min-width:375px){.obs_brand__action{bottom:calc(75px + env(safe-area-inset-bottom))}}@media (min-width:375px) and (min-height:812px){.obs_brand__action{bottom:calc(150px + env(safe-area-inset-bottom));font-size:12px;margin:0}}@media (min-width:400px){.obs_brand__action{bottom:calc(165px + env(safe-area-inset-bottom));margin:0}}@media (min-width:768px){.obs_brand__action{bottom:50px;font-size:14px;margin:0;padding:30px 70px;width:60%}}@media (min-width:1024px){.obs_brand__action{bottom:75px;font-size:14px;margin:0;padding:25px 50px;width:35%}}@media (min-width:1440px){.obs_brand__action{bottom:100px;font-size:14px;margin:0;padding:25px 75px;width:25%}}@media (min-width:1600px){.obs_brand__action{font-size:14px;margin:35px 0 0;display:block;padding:25px 15px;width:75%}}.obs_opening{font-family:azo-sans-uber,sans-serif;font-weight:400;font-style:normal;left:50%;top:50%;-webkit-transform:translate(-50%,-50%);transform:translate(-50%,-50%);position:absolute;width:100%;z-index:0}@media (min-width:375px) and (min-height:812px){.obs_opening{top:50%}}@media (min-width:400px){.obs_opening{top:48%}}@media (min-width:768px){.obs_opening{top:59%}}@media (min-width:1024px){.obs_opening{top:57%}}@media (min-width:1440px){.obs_opening{top:55%}}.obs_opening__date{color:#fff;display:flex;flex-direction:column;font-size:120px;height:50vh;left:50%;margin:0;padding:0;position:absolute;text-transform:uppercase;top:50%;-webkit-transform:translate(-50%,-50%);transform:translate(-50%,-50%);width:100%}@media (min-width:375px){.obs_opening__date{height:43vh}}@media (min-width:375px) and (min-height:812px){.obs_opening__date{font-size:135px;height:40vh}}@media (min-width:400px){.obs_opening__date{font-size:150px;height:45vh}}@media (min-width:768px){.obs_opening__date{line-height:1;font-size:250px;height:50vh}}@media (min-width:1024px){.obs_opening__date{height:23vh;flex-direction:row;font-size:170px;margin:auto}}@media (min-width:1024px) and (min-height:1366px){.obs_opening__date{height:12vh;flex-direction:row;font-size:155px;margin:auto}}@media (min-width:1280px){.obs_opening__date{flex-direction:row;font-size:230px;height:25vh}}@media (min-width:1600px){.obs_opening__date{flex-direction:row;font-size:235px}}@media (min-width:1900px){.obs_opening__date{flex-direction:row;font-size:300px}}.obs_opening__date___monthdate:first-child{color:var(--obs-dark-orange);left:50%;position:absolute;-webkit-transform:translateX(-50%);transform:translateX(-50%)}@media (min-width:1024px){.obs_opening__date___monthdate:first-child{left:0;-webkit-transform:translateX(0);transform:translateX(0)}}@media (min-width:1024px) and (min-height:1366px){.obs_opening__date___monthdate:first-child{-webkit-animation:fall 3s ease-out forwards;animation:fall 3s ease-out forwards;left:60px;-webkit-transform:translateX(0);transform:translateX(0)}@-webkit-keyframes fall{0%{left:100px}to{left:50px}}@keyframes fall{0%{left:100px}to{left:50px}}}@media (min-width:1100px){.obs_opening__date___monthdate:first-child{-webkit-animation:fall 3s ease-out forwards;animation:fall 3s ease-out forwards;left:60px;-webkit-transform:translateX(0);transform:translateX(0)}@-webkit-keyframes fall{0%{left:150px}to{left:50px}}@keyframes fall{0%{left:150px}to{left:50px}}}@media (min-width:1600px){.obs_opening__date___monthdate:first-child{-webkit-animation:fall 3s ease-out forwards;animation:fall 3s ease-out forwards;left:60px;-webkit-transform:translateX(0);transform:translateX(0)}@-webkit-keyframes fall{0%{left:100px}to{left:60px}}@keyframes fall{0%{left:100px}to{left:60px}}}@media (min-width:1900px){.obs_opening__date___monthdate:first-child{-webkit-animation:fall 3s ease-out forwards;animation:fall 3s ease-out forwards;left:250px;-webkit-transform:translateX(0);transform:translateX(0)}@-webkit-keyframes fall{0%{left:300px}to{left:250px}}@keyframes fall{0%{left:300px}to{left:250px}}}.obs_opening__date___monthdate:last-child{border:0;bottom:0;color:var(--obs-dark-yellow);left:50%;position:absolute;-webkit-transform:translateX(-50%);transform:translateX(-50%)}@media (min-width:1024px){.obs_opening__date___monthdate:last-child{bottom:auto;left:auto;right:0;-webkit-transform:translateX(0);transform:translateX(0)}}@media (min-width:1024px) and (min-height:1366px){.obs_opening__date___monthdate:last-child{-webkit-animation:fall2021 3s ease-out forwards;animation:fall2021 3s ease-out forwards;bottom:auto;left:auto;right:60px;-webkit-transform:translateX(0);transform:translateX(0)}@-webkit-keyframes fall2021{0%{right:100px}to{right:50px}}@keyframes fall2021{0%{right:100px}to{right:50px}}}@media (min-width:1100px){.obs_opening__date___monthdate:last-child{-webkit-animation:fall2021 3s ease-out forwards;animation:fall2021 3s ease-out forwards;bottom:auto;left:auto;right:60px;-webkit-transform:translateX(0);transform:translateX(0)}@-webkit-keyframes fall2021{0%{right:150px}to{right:50px}}@keyframes fall2021{0%{right:150px}to{right:50px}}}@media (min-width:1600px){.obs_opening__date___monthdate:last-child{-webkit-animation:fall2021 3s ease-out forwards;animation:fall2021 3s ease-out forwards;bottom:auto;left:auto;right:60px;-webkit-transform:translateX(0);transform:translateX(0)}@-webkit-keyframes fall2021{0%{right:100px}to{right:60px}}@keyframes fall2021{0%{right:100px}to{right:60px}}}@media (min-width:1900px){.obs_opening__date___monthdate:last-child{-webkit-animation:fall2021 3s ease-out forwards;animation:fall2021 3s ease-out forwards;bottom:auto;left:auto;right:250px;-webkit-transform:translateX(0);transform:translateX(0)}@-webkit-keyframes fall2021{0%{right:300px}to{right:250px}}@keyframes fall2021{0%{right:300px}to{right:250px}}}
/*# sourceMappingURL=main.777be613.chunk.css.map */